Growler thanks to jackl and shared at Travlr’s 10k celebration. Pours a clear copper with a thin creamy white head. Good head retention. Aroma of big spruce notes, wood, menthol, dandelion, pale bready malt. Taste is strong herbal notes, hay, pale malt, spice. Thin-medium bodied, lingering spice.

Growler shared by Drake, thank you sir. Clear golden color, small white head. Aroma is herbal and slightly medicinal. Taste is sweet hay, light spice. Easily the best Chicha beer I’ve ever had in my entire life.

32oz growler pours a crystal clear gold with some white head. Nose has spearmint, thai basil, some corn, basil seeds. Flavor is odd, quite minty and herbal, tooth paste, loads of basil seed. Astringent finish.

Certainly not a chica in the sense of what I tried several times in the Andes. More like a golden ale, really - which is surprising now that I see the list of ingredients. Light sour finish. Thanks to Drake for sharing this.

Growler shared by Drake at Bluejacket during Travlr’s 10k celebration. Clear light golden yellow with off-white head. Aromas of herbal and floral notes, light medicinal and minty notes. Tastes of herbs, spices, citrus, bitter wheat, hops. Medium body with a dry finish. Pretty interesting and unique aroma that I haven’t really experienced before.
